My brother-in-law Mitch hadn't emailed for awhile during his latest Marine Corps tour in Iraq -- no cause for concern, he now says. He was busy instructing, and he's about to start another class next week, so he may be a little preoccupied again. Here's the group photo from the class he was instructing. That's him on the far left.

And here's his take on the sportsworld from the info he can get more than 11 hours away:

"Yes, I saw the Dodgers fall, but at least they made it to the playoffs. I also watched the overpaid Yanks collapse along with Big Al's heart. (Al is the big New York fan around the base). The Tigers look real good, solid pitching. Speaking of pitching: Can the Mets lose another one? Before you know it, their third base coach will be in the bullpen.

"We got to see all the games live, if we wanted to stay up through the night. I did until the Dodgers started 0-2.

"How about my Colts? If the D can get healthy, they may have a shot, but the Bears and Broncos look real good. My Fantasy Team is doing fine. I am in 4th but I would be 2nd but I tied a game, with no kicker or tight end.

"Basketball time is here at last. Number 24 (Kobe's new number) will live on in infamy because 24 is one greater than 23. I saw some scores today that made me laugh, like 'Chicago 94, Russia 71' or 'Utah 118, Czech 108.'
It was strange, kind of reminded me of the World Cup. We will have to see how the Lakers shape up with a new, hip look. Passing, defense, should be good.

"By the way, my picks of the week are Tigers advancing over Oakland, Bears over Arizona in a close one, and Carolina big over Baltimore.

"Take care. Talk to you soon."
